In a shifting economic landscape, more U.S. households are rethinking how they manage recurring expenses. With rising costs demanding smarter budgeting, a quiet movement is emerging: renting premium storage solutions—like coblet units—and streamlining utility budgets by optimizing monthly bills. This approach, often described as Stop Paying Retails—Rent a Covertible and Doctor Your Monthly Bill!, reflects a growing preference for flexibility, transparency, and resourcefulness in everyday finance. It’s not just about saving money—it’s about redesigning how we interact with recurring bills.

Rising housing costs and fluctuating energy or service fees have left many questioning where recurring payments truly add value. Renting high-quality storage or appliances on a short-term basis lowers long-term overhead, while digital tools help “doctor” monthly bills through smarter tracking and cost-cutting. This blend of physical and digital efficiency fuels growing interest across urban and suburban markets.
Today’s digital economy rewards agility. With unpredictable income, variable expenses, and increasing pressure on household budgets, many Americans are turning to creative solutions beyond traditional spending. Renting a coblet— compact, adaptable storage units often used for tools, seasonal gear, or even home office setups—offers a cost-effective alternative to full ownership. Paired with smart bill optimization techniques—such as reviewing subscription services, renegotiating contracts, or shifting to pay-as-you-use models—if these remain in the Stop Paying Retails—Rent a Covertible and Doctor Your Monthly Bill! conversation, it signals a broader shift toward mindful, structured financial habits.
